【问题标题】:There is no 'Camera' attached to the "ARCamera" game object“ARCamera”游戏对象没有附加“相机”
【发布时间】:2018-11-12 07:56:23
【问题描述】:

我在播放模式中不断收到此错误:

““ARCamera”游戏对象上没有附加“相机”,但有一个 脚本正在尝试访问它。”

尽管有 Camera (MainCamera) 作为 ARCamera 的子级。此外,我找不到使用“相机”组件的脚本。

因此,我只在游戏视图和构建应用程序时出现黑屏。

【问题讨论】:

  • 正常情况下不应该有 MainCamera 作为 Vuforia 的 ARCamera 的子级。您是使用 GameObject->Vuforia->AR 相机创建它还是做其他事情?
  • 相机组件必须在同一个游戏对象上。不过,它不一定是主摄像头
  • 我从 GameObject -> Camera 添加了相机。它只有标签“MainCamera”,但我不太确定它是否会影响性能。我刚刚从github.com/KeyStarr/Real-World-Object-Recognizer-Unity 加载了该项目,该项目是在不同版本的 Unity 中制作的,因此缺少一些脚本,例如应该是相机组件的“HideExcessAreaBehaviour”。

标签: c# unity3d vuforia arcamera


【解决方案1】:

您可以再次创建相机,并尝试使用索引引用它。 (transform.getchild(**index of camera in hierarchy**))

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 2013-05-02
    • 2023-03-31
    • 1970-01-01
    • 1970-01-01
    • 2018-06-14
    • 1970-01-01
    • 2020-09-23
    • 2016-02-24
    相关资源
    最近更新 更多